Why does menopause cause dry skin?
During menopause, estrogen levels decline. Estrogen plays an important role in maintaining skin hydration and oil production. As levels drop, the skin produces less natural oil, which can lead to dryness, tightness, and increased sensitivity.
Why does skin lose firmness during menopause?
Estrogen also supports collagen production. As hormone levels decline, collagen production begins to slow. Studies suggest that up to 30% of skin collagen can be lost within the first five years of perimenopause, leading to reduced firmness, elasticity, and the gradual appearance of fine lines and sagging.
Why does menopausal skin become more sensitive?
Hormonal changes can weaken the skin barrier, making it easier for irritants to penetrate the skin. This can lead to redness, sensitivity, or reactions to products that previously worked well.
How can I support my skin during menopause?
Supporting menopausal skin often involves focusing on hydration, protecting the skin barrier, and using ingredients that help maintain collagen and cellular renewal. Consistency in a gentle, well-balanced routine is key.
